在網頁設計中,彈窗效果已成為一個很常見的需求。在css中,設計彈窗效果可以通過以下步驟實現:
.popup { /* 在 css 中設置彈出框的基本樣式,例如位置,大小,背景顏色等 */ position: fixed; top: 50%; left: 50%; transform: translate(-50%, -50%); width: 400px; height: 200px; padding: 20px; background-color: #f8f8f8; box-shadow: 0px 0px 10px #888; z-index: 9999; } .mask { /* 設置遮罩層的樣式,使其覆蓋整個頁面 */ position: fixed; top: 0; left: 0; width: 100%; height: 100%; background-color: rgba(0, 0, 0, 0.5); z-index: 9998; } .close-btn { /* 設置關閉按鈕的樣式 */ position: absolute; top: 10px; right: 10px; font-size: 20px; color: #666; cursor: pointer; }
在以上的代碼中,.popup、.mask、.close-btn是三個類名,需要在html中分別添加相應的元素,并為它們添加相應的類名,例如:
<div class="mask"></div> <div class="popup"> <span class="close-btn">x</span> <p>這是一個彈窗效果</p> </div>
接下來就是通過JavaScript或者jQuery來添加彈出框的打開和關閉功能了。
以上就是如何使用css來設計彈窗效果的方法,通過這樣的方式,可以方便地在網頁中添加彈窗交互效果。
上一篇ajax如何接收返回數據
下一篇ajax如何向后端發數據